Output 76fa0d89fec07d6b87c6ccde84bf3ba821c10424380aa90b1b704c771142874a:1

value
107810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fa7ce2182098c374b594561e9865e17a35251b OP_EQUAL
address
3Mk9ykg4ZQWT6QLEVknFAySn7MTnkkKVgq
transaction
76fa0d89fec07d6b87c6ccde84bf3ba821c10424380aa90b1b704c771142874a
spent
true